ArcBest (ARCB) Gains As Market Dips: What You Should Know

Read MoreHide Full Article

ArcBest (ARCB - Free Report) closed the most recent trading day at $70.74, moving +0.73% from the previous trading session. This change outpaced the S&P 500's 1.03% loss on the day. At the same time, the Dow lost 1.11%, and the tech-heavy Nasdaq lost 0.06%.

Coming into today, shares of the freight transportation and logistics company had lost 19.57% in the past month. In that same time, the Transportation sector lost 15.42%, while the S&P 500 lost 10.4%.

Wall Street will be looking for positivity from ArcBest as it approaches its next earnings report date. In that report, analysts expect ArcBest to post earnings of $3.83 per share. This would mark year-over-year growth of 47.88%. Meanwhile, our latest consensus estimate is calling for revenue of $1.35 billion, up 33.05% from the prior-year quarter.

ARCB's full-year Zacks Consensus Estimates are calling for earnings of $14.29 per share and revenue of $5.39 billion. These results would represent year-over-year changes of +67.72% and +35.36%, respectively.

The Zacks Consensus EPS estimate has moved 0.52% lower within the past month. ArcBest currently has a Zacks Rank of #3 (Hold).

Investors should also note ArcBest's current valuation metrics, including its Forward P/E ratio of 4.92. This valuation marks a discount compared to its industry's average Forward P/E of 10.99.

It is also worth noting that ARCB currently has a PEG ratio of 0.22. This metric is used similarly to the famous P/E ratio, but the PEG ratio also takes into account the stock's expected earnings growth rate. The Transportation - Truck was holding an average PEG ratio of 1.02 at yesterday's closing price.

The Transportation - Truck industry is part of the Transportation sector. This industry currently has a Zacks Industry Rank of 13, which puts it in the top 6% of all 250+ industries.
